Jayne Elvira Bako, beloved daughter, sister, wife, aunt, mother, grandmother, and friend, passed away peacefully on July 30, 2024. She was born on December 13, 1937, in Amarillo, Texas. She was a devoted fan of the Los Angeles Chargers. Her unwavering loyalty to her favorite team was only surpassed by her love and dedication to her family. All who knew her will deeply miss her sparkling spirit and boundless enthusiasm.

Jayne had an enormous heart and an immense amount of love for her family. She was a proud and dedicated grandmother who never missed an opportunity to support her grandchildren. Whether it was attending their sporting events, school performances, or other activities, she was their biggest cheerleader, always offering encouragement and love.

Jayne found joy in the simple pleasures of life, especially her cherished time spent on the family houseboat. Many precious memories were made on the water, where she found happiness being surrounded by her loved ones, soaking up the sun, reading, and enjoying the serene beauty of nature.

Her unwavering faith and dedication to the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ints were central to her life. Jayne was an active member of the Valley Vista Ward of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ints, where she found strength and purpose. She served her faith and community with grace and humility, leaving a lasting impact on all who knew her.

Jayne was preceded in death by her parents; husband, Joseph; siblings, Thelma and Charles; son, Darrell; and grandson, Anthony. She left behind siblings: Mary, Clyde, Gary, and Kay; children: Michael, Cheryl, and John; grandchildren: Lisa, Sarah, Kristy, Joseph, Melissa, Brian, Kyle, and Shane; great-grandchildren: Laysen, Breanna, Landyn, Brandy, Layne, Lincoln, Anthony, and a great-granddaughter on the way; many close relatives and friends. Though she may have left this world, her legacy of love and support will continue to live on in the hearts of all who knew her.

A celebration of Jayne's life will be held on September 21, 2024. Please contact the family regarding the location and time.

Rest in peace, Jayne. Your memory will forever be a blessing to us all.
